All Fiestas come with a 5 speed as std. The S is only available on the sedan, so if you need/want the hatch, it's a deal breaker.

The S is best seen as a 'loss leader' so Ford can advertise a low starting price. Most dealers stock upper trim models with the toys b/c there's more profit in them (and for Ford, too). However, if you drive them back to back, it's hard to justify the price diff, esp. when the upper models have all the other toys adding thousands. And IMNSO, the interior is really classier.
